Issue1:AlthoughtheNYCDOEhasmadeprogress,thereremainasignificantnumberof studentswhowerenottimelyadministeredtheLABR. ActionPlan:TheDOEhastakenanumberofstepstoensurethatschoolscarryouttheir obligationtoadministertheLABRinatimelymanner.InSeptember2009,theDOEbegan requiringschoolstorecord(onthestudentsanswerdocument)thedatetheLABRwas administered.ThisinformationisrecordedintheDOEsAutomateTheSchools(ATS) database.LABRtestresultsandtestingdatesaresenttotheOfficeofComplianceServices (OCS).WhenOCSstaffmembersshareLABRresultswithschoolsbimonthly,theyalsoshare whetherschoolsaretimelyinadministeringtheLABR.Thisdataisusedasameasureinthe PrincipalPerformanceReview(PPR)usedbydistrictsuperintendentstoassessprincipals performanceandisacomponentoftheDataScoreCardthatalertsschoolsiftheyareout ofcompliancewithitemsontheDOEComplianceChecklist. AnadditionalwarningsystemhasbeencreatedtoalertschoolsofpotentialELLswhoneed tobeadministeredtheLABRinatimelymanner.TheOfficeofEnglishLanguageLearners (OELL)hascollaboratedwiththeDivisionofAcademics,PerformanceandSupport(DAPS) andATStocreateaweeklyschoolreportwhichliststhestudents: whosefirsttimeentryintotheNewYorkCitypublicschoolswaswithintheprevious fiveschooldaysaswellastheprevioustendays,and whosehomelanguageisnotEnglish,and whodonothaveaLABRscore.
The State has informed the DOE of a redesigned home language identification survey (HLIS) and the accompanying guidance document on the interview, which will enable the DOE to better identify English Language Learners.

Issue2:AnumberofLEP/ELLsarenotreceivingtherequiredbilingualand/orESLservices becauseofshortagesofcertifiedbilingualandESLteachers. ActionPlan:TheDOEwillcanvassthestaffingneeds(e.g.,languageandlevels)ofschools whosetrendsindicatethatbilingualprogramsmaybeneeded,drawingfromthedatainthe schoolsLanguageAllocationPolicies(LAPs).Thisanalysiswillbeperformedannually,in conjunctionwiththeschoolsrespectivenetworksandclusters.TheHRdirectorsatthe networkswillworkwiththeseschoolsandtheAbsentTeacherReserve(ATR)teacherswho havetheappropriatebilingual/ESLlicenses.Theschoolswillhavetheopportunitytohire theseATRteachersonapermanentbasis.ATRteacherswithbilingual/ESLlicensesnothired inthiswaywillbeassignedtoschoolsthatstillhaveaneedforacertifiedbilingualorESL teacher.ThisprocesswillberepeatedmidyearbasedonupdatedBilingualEducation StudentInformationSurvey(BESIS)data.BeyondtheATRpool,theDOEwillactivelymatch theschoolsthathavebilingualandESLstaffingneedswithpotentialcandidatesinthehiring pool.TheDOEwillaggressivelyrecruitbilingualteachersincontentareasinhighschooland bilingualteachersinelementaryandmiddleschoolsinordertogrowthesizeofthehiring pool. InlightoftheneedformoreESLandbilingualcertifiedteacherstoensurethatallELLs receiveservicesfromanappropriatelycertifiedteacher,andtosupporttheexpansionof bilingualprogramsdiscussedunderIssue3,theDOEwillliftrestrictionsonhiringinESLand bilingualareasinthe201112hiringseason.Liftingtheserestrictionswillallownewand existingstafftobereadilyavailableforschoolsthatneedtoopennewbilingualprogramsat thestartoftheschoolyear.Toensurethatnetworksareawareofthischange,aswellasthe budgetary,staffing,andprogrammingflexibilitythatwillenablethemtostaffabilingual programeffectively,OELLwillconductaseriesofprofessionaldevelopmentsessions targetingbudgetandHRdirectorstoensurethatschoolscanplanforthenewschoolyear. Perourdiscussions,acertifiedbilingualcommonbranchteachermayteachthefullbilingual program,includingtheentirelanguageartsinstructionalcomponent(includingESL),ofsuch bilingualprogram,withouttheneedforadditionalESLcertification.However,theDOEwill encourageschoolstoconsiderhiringduallycertifiedbilingualcommonbranchteachers.We willdothisbyhighlightingcandidateswiththisdualcertificationinouronlineteacher applicationsystem.Wewillalsoprovideaprofessionaldevelopmentprogramtosupport elementarybilingualteachersinteachingtheESLcomponent.

Issue3:Parentchoiceisanissuewhichmustbeaddressed.NYCDOEhastakenimportant stepstoaddressthisissue,includingcreatingnewTransitionalBilingualEducation Programs(TBE),awardingannualTBEandDualLanguage(DL)planninggrants,and planninganinternal,crossfunctionalteamtoprioritizeparentchoice. ActionPlan:TheDOEwillexpandthenumberofbilingualprogramsofferedbyNewYorkCity schools,prioritizingthosegeographicareasofthecitywithbothhighconcentrationsofELLs andsignificantparentdemandforbilingualprogramstoensuresufficientprogramchoices withinacommunity.Byfocusingonneighborhoodswiththesetwocharacteristics,theDOE willmosteffectivelymeettheprogramneedsofELLsandtheirfamilies.TheDOEwillalso takestrategicmeasurestoensurethattheexistingandnewlycreatedprogramsreceivethe supportneededtobesuccessful.Recognizingthebudgetaryrestrictionsofthecurrent economicclimate,theobjectiveisacarefullypacedbutaggressivemultiyearplanofopening newbilingualprogramsandexpandingcurrentbilingualprogramstoadditionalgradesand classes.Theexpansionofbilingualprogramsoverthetermofthisplanwillbebasedona carefulanalysisofthedata. TheDOEwillannuallyreviewtheprogressandcurrenttrendsinordertoincreasetheability tosupportparentchoice.Specificschoolswillbeidentifiedtoopenbilingualprogramsafter consultationwithclusterandnetworkleadersandbasedon,butnotlimitedto,the following: numberofELLstudentswithinschools,campuses,andgeographicproximity geographicaldistributionofparentchoiceforspecificprograms(seediscussionat beginningofthissection) sufficientnumberofbilingualprogramstoensurecontinuityatallschoollevels languagegroupsthathavefewbilingualprograms schoolsthathavecertifiedbilingualteachersandELLs,butnobilingualprogram expansionofprogramsinschoolsthathavebilingualprogramsonlyinselected grades

AnumberofthenewbilingualprogramswillresultfromOELLscollaborationwithotherDOE officesintheselectionprocessforallnewschools.TheDivisionofPortfolioPlanning(DPP) workswithnewschoolapplicantteamstodevelopbilingualprogramsandensurethatall approvedapplicantteamsarepreparedtoservealllevelsofELLs.OELLhasworkedwithDPP tosupportnewschoolsopeningbilingualprograms.Furthermore,newschoolsselectedby theDPPwillberequiredtoincludeintheirproposalssufficientprogrammingtomeetthe needsofallELLswhomayenrollattheschool. InallcaseswheretheDOEhasoptedtophaseoutaschoolduetopoorperformanceand thatschoolhasabilingualprogram,OELLwillworkwithDPPtoensurethatthelevelof bilingualservicesismaintainedorincreasedifthereisdemonstrateddemand.Inmost cases,thisgoalwillbemetbyestablishingabilingualprograminoneormoreofthenew schoolscreatedtoreplacethephaseoutschool.Inothercases,thetwoDOEofficesmay determinetoestablishanewbilingualprogramorincreasethelevelofservicesatanexisting bilingualprogramatanearbyschool.Inanycase,therewillbenoreductioninthetotal numberofbilingualprogramsofferedwhenaschoolisphasedout.Incaseswherenew schoolsaredevelopingbilingualprograms,OELLwillworkwiththeschoolandDPPinthe planningstagesaroundcurriculumdevelopment,studentidentification,parentoutreach, andotheressentialsnecessaryforsuccess. Inaddition,OELLandDPPwillreviewhighschoolcampuseswherenoschoolonthecampus currentlyoffersabilingualprogramtoidentifywhereoneshouldbeoffered(ifthereis sufficientdemandtosupportstartingaprograminthelocation).DAPS,andmore specificallynetworkteams,togetherwithOELL,willthenworkwiththeseidentifiedschools toensurethattheyaredevelopinghighlyeffectivebilingualprograms. Enrollment:InacollaborativeeffortamongOELL,theOfficeofStudentEnrollment(OSE), andtheOfficeofSchoolSupport(whichhousesclustersandnetworkssupportingschools), schoolenrollmentdatawillbeusedtoidentifyschoolswhichappeartobelikelycandidates forcreationorexpansionofbilingualprograms.Therewillbeacoordinatedeffortamong theseofficestoreachouttotheseschoolsbeforetheannualenrollmentprocessbegins. OELLwillcreateaonepagesummaryoftheparentchoiceprocessincludingdescriptionsof thethreeprogramoptionsforinclusioninallenrollmentpackets.OELLwilldevelopnew parentmaterialsorexpandcurrentparentmaterialstoprovideadditionalinformationon programoptionsandwheretheyareavailable. WithregardtotheParentChoiceprocess,theindividualschoolsratherthantheenrollment centersareresponsibleforprovidingparentsofELLswiththerequiredorientationandthe programoptioninformation.EachschoolaspartofitsLanguageAllocationPolicy(LAP)must statehowtheyshowtheparentchoiceorientationvideoandthetitleandnameofthe pedagogueintheschoolwhoisresponsibleforshowingittoparents.Theschoolinformsthe parentsthatiftheychooseabilingualprogramfortheirchildandnoneexistsattheschool, theirchildhasanoptiontotransfertoaschoolthatoffersabilingualprogram.Suchtransfer requestsareprocessedbythecentralDOEoffices.AlistofschoolsintheNewYorkCity systemwithTransitionalBilingualEducationandDualLanguageprogramsisavailableonthe DOEwebsite. Theenrollmentcentersprimarilydealwithhighschoolplacementsandthenmostlywith studentswhoarenewtothesystem.WhilethereisanexpansionoftheEnrollmentCenters duringthepeakregistrationperiodatthebeginningoftheschoolyear,attheendofthis periodenrollmentcentersstillexistandareoperationalineachoftheboroughs.

Issue4:LongtermLEP/ELLsmustreceivebilingualand/orESLservicesuntiltheyareno longerLEP/ELLsbasedontheNYSproficiencyexam,theNYSESLAT. ActionPlan:AllELLsareentitledtoreceiveELLservicesasoutlinedinCommissioners RegulationsPart154.TheDOEwillreinforcethisrequirementtothefieldthrougha forthcomingpolicybrief,adraftofwhichwillbesharedwithSEDbeforeitsdissemination. Additionally,theDOEwillcontinuetoemphasizethisrequirementinallcommunicationsand trainingsessionstoschoolsregardingmandatedservices. ScheduledmonthlyLanguageAllocationPolicy(LAP)trainingsessionsforschool administratorsemphasizetherequirementtoprovideservicestoallELLs,includingLong termELLs(LTEs).Additionally,manyofOELLsprofessionaldevelopmentofferingsinclude techniquesandstrategiesthataddresstheneedsofLTEs. TheDOEiscommittedtoimprovingtheacademicperformanceofthispopulationof students.EachyearOELLadministersagrantwhichawardsfundstocreateprograms targetingtheneedsofLTEsaswellasStudentswithInterruptedFormalEducation(SIFE). Duringthe201011schoolyear,theSIFE/LongtermELLAcademicInterventionGrant programawardedover$2.8millionto57schoolsthroughoutthecity.Schoolsmayusethe additionalfundsto Purchaseacademicinterventions Reduceclasssize Offerextendeddayprogramming Establishpeertutorialprograms Createopportunitiesforexposuretocollegeandcareeropportunities,mentoring, andinternships Buildbackgroundknowledgethroughculturalpartnerships Schoolsalsousethefundsawardedthroughthegranttocreateprofessionaldevelopment andparentinvolvementopportunities.TheDOEwillreviewandconsiderfor implementationadditionalstepstosupportLTEs,suchasguidanceforschoolsonhowto servethesestudents,targetedPDforschoolsnotservingLTEs,andaddressingidentification issues.

Issue6:SomeschoolsdidnotsubmittheirNYCLanguageAllocationPolicy(LAP)bythe deadlineestablishedbetweenNYSEDandNYCDOEsOfficeofEnglishLanguageLearners. ActionPlan:ALanguageAllocationPolicy(LAP)isasystematicplanforlanguage developmentthatguidesprogrammaticandcurriculardecisionsforstudentsuntilthey acquireacademicproficiencyinEnglish.TheDOEiscommittedtorequiringthatallschools develop,submit,andimplementacomprehensiveLAPthataddressestheuniqueacademic andlinguisticneedsoftheirELLsandfamilies. Inordertoachievethis,theDOEwill Postanupdated,StateapprovedLAPsubmissionformfordownloadbyJune1ofthe previousschoolyear ContinuetoupdatedocumentstosupportcreationofLAPssothattheyarereadily availabletonetworksandschools CoordinatetimelinesandfinalduedatesamongtheDOEsOfficeofEnglishLanguage LearnersandOfficeofSchoolImprovement,andNewYorkStatesOfficeofBilingual EducationandForeignLanguageStudies ProvideLAPToolKitstobedistributedtoallschoolsattendingfulldaytraining sessionsforschooladministrators ContinuetoprovideongoingmonthlyLAPtrainingsessionsforschooladministrators (mandatoryforschoolsthathavenotsubmittedtheirLAPs) ContinuetoworkwithnetworkstoprovideLAPclinicsandtechnicalsessionsfor schoolswithintheirassignednetworks ProvideschoolswithfeedbackontheirLAPs,whichwillbeplacedinadatabasefor dataanalyses,includingbutnotlimitedto o identifyingareasofstrengthsandneedsofELLprogramsbyschool,district, networkandcluster o reportingtrendsandpatternsamongschooltypesinordertoaddressany concerns o creatingtrainingsessionsandaprofessionaldevelopmentseriesthattargets concerns o showcasingexemplarprogramsforELLsinordertoduplicatewhenpossible

Priortothe201011schoolyear,theLAPconsistedoftwoparts:aformrequiringstatistical, assessment,anddemographicdataandanarrativeoftheELLprogramwrittenonschool letterhead.InconsiderationofthefeedbackfromtheStateandschools,theLAPwas redesignedsothatitisnolongernecessarytohaveseparatedocuments;allpartshavebeen combinedintoonecomprehensivedocument.Inaddition,thenewLAPsubmissionformis forallschoolsKto12whichallowsforalltypesofschoolconfigurations(e.g.,K8,912, 612).
